### Runbook: SDK Parity Checks (Fernwick Platform)

The Fernwick platform ships two client SDKs, Kestrel (mobile) and Heron (web). Every release must pass the parity suite, which diffs exposed methods and event names between the two. If a gap appears, file it against the lagging SDK and block the release. The parity runner reads its settings from the values shown below.

config for yahof-tajop:
zorath:
  pin: 7493
  metrics_host: metrics.zorath.tolvaqsys.internal
  tenant: praiel
  seal: seal_fd9cd4f1

# Service Accounts — EXIF Scrubber

The Plateglass pipeline strips EXIF metadata from all uploaded images before storage. It runs as svc-plateglass. Scope: read intake bucket, write clean bucket. Nothing else. Rotate every 60 days. Do not share this account with the thumbnailer. Current credential for the scrubbing endpoint is below.

API key for bageg-kajef: vxb2-ss

This step moves the QuerryForge relevance tuning notes from the legacy annotation store into the new versioned repository. No scoring behavior changes here; only the storage location and access model change. Please verify that the migration job runs under the read-scoped service role, not the admin role used in earlier drafts, and that audit logging remains enabled throughout. All boost weights and synonym tables are copied verbatim. For your review, the configuration values the migration job will run with are reproduced below.

config for tagaf-bawif:
[norok]
host = norok.ordinworks.local
user = norok_svc
database = norok_prod

Alert: PedalShift rebalancing worker lag exceeded threshold

The PedalShift rebalancing tool computes dock-to-dock transfer plans for the Norvale bike-share fleet every fifteen minutes. This alert fires when plan generation lags behind two consecutive cycles, which can leave trucks operating on stale instructions. Before approving the release, confirm the worker backlog has drained and no manual overrides remain active. The runbook with drain procedures is posted here.

wiki page, bagug-kajof: https://jira.tolvaqsys.internal/browse/pages/display/display/6db0